Islam Makhachev Opens as Big Favorite for First Welterweight Defense
19-06-26

Islam Makhachev is a heavy betting favorite for his first UFC welterweight title defense against Machado Garry, set for Saturday, Aug. 15, 2026, at Xfinity Mobile Arena in Philadelphia.

FanDuel lists the reigning champion at -390, with Garry installed as a +280 underdog for the matchup, which will be broadcast or streamed on Paramount+.

Makhachev captured the welterweight belt by defeating Jack Della Maddalena at UFC 322 in November, after previously defending his UFC lightweight title four times before vacating it. He enters this defense with a 28-1 professional record and a 17-1 mark in the UFC.

Machado Garry secured his No. 1 contender spot with wins over Carlos Prates and Belal Muhammad, the latter coming at UFC Fight Night 265 in November. The former Cage Warriors champion brings a 17-1 professional record into his first UFC title shot, including a 10-1 record inside the promotion.
